Can You Quit Antidepressants Cold Turkey?
Antidepressants can cause dependence and it is never ever risk-free to stop them suddenly. This can bring about both withdrawal signs and symptoms and anxiety symptoms returning.
It is very important to intend your antidepressant taper with the help of a psychological health professional. A plan normally entails lowering your dose in increments with 2-6 weeks between each reduction.
Tapering
When you're ready to stop taking antidepressants, it is very important to collaborate with your prescriber. They can aid you created a tapering plan that will allow you to slowly decrease your dose gradually. This can assist you stay clear of withdrawal signs and symptoms and various other complications. It's also important to discuss your plans with other relative and pals so they can get ready for any kind of impatience or rips you might experience.
Many CPGs recommend slow or gradual discontinuation of antidepressants. They usually recommend a tapering timetable that entails reducing your dosage down by 25% to 50%, after that offering on your own a couple of weeks to readjust. They might additionally advise including a temporary medicine to alleviate withdrawal signs, such as an antianxiety medication or a sleep aid. Tapering strips are one choice that can make it simpler to reduce antidepressants. These are little strips that contain pouches with consecutively reduced dosages. Your prescriber can utilize these to make smaller batches of your medication and follow a slower tapering schedule.
Withdrawal symptoms
When you give up taking antidepressants cold turkey, it's most likely that you will certainly experience withdrawal signs. These can include sweating, shakiness, and shakes. They can additionally create nausea or vomiting, bloating, modifications in high blood pressure and heart rate, changes in appetite, and anxiety. Some people might additionally really feel cranky or upset. Sometimes, drug withdrawal causes self-destructive ideas or activities.
Signs of withdrawal generally last a few days to a couple of weeks. Nonetheless, they can last much longer, particularly if you experienced a pre-existing mood disorder that was covered up by the medications you were using. This is called rebound clinical depression. Side effects
While antidepressants do not act like addicting medicines, they can trigger withdrawal signs and symptoms if you quit them as well promptly. These symptoms can be unpleasant and hinder your quality of life, however they will certainly pass if you taper off the medication gradually.
It's important to speak to a medical professional before making any kind of changes to your antidepressant dose. They can aid you create a strategy to gradually minimize your dosage, and they will monitor you for a reappearance of depression or anxiousness. It's also a great concept to involve family and friends while doing so. They can help you remain on track with your therapy plan, and they can be helpful if you have short-tempered or tearful episodes as you reduce the drug.
You should likewise stay clear of placing yourself in difficult scenarios while you're lessening your medicine. This can boost your risk of a relapse and can make your withdrawal symptoms a lot more extreme.
